TPR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2015 in Review

606 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Tapestry (TPR) for Q1 2015, worth a combined $9.81B — up 12% from $8.76B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 83 funds opened new TPR positions and 62 closed out — a net gain of 21 holders — while 220 added to existing stakes and 214 trimmed.

The largest buyer was VOYA Investment Management, adding an estimated $322M.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$109M.
